Output e43bf08ec1ad75becd4d61a863100f8ece89debfea4eae6f1d10c717ee05b714:2

value
7595224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 018338676c5b244a6fc9dfde95414aaa8f6a28ed OP_EQUAL
address
31q1o5pDqJd6FyKNSn6sCxg8mSvbp1aynt
transaction
e43bf08ec1ad75becd4d61a863100f8ece89debfea4eae6f1d10c717ee05b714
confirmations
463891
spent
true